The African Journal of Laboratory Haematology and Transfusion Science(AJLHTS) is the official Journal of the Haematology and Blood Transfusion Scientist Society of Nigeria (HBTSSN). The Journal is a referred and peer-reviewed journal published quarterly online and in print with ISSN number fully registered with the national library in Nigeria.
The journal covers Articles, Reviews, Short Communications, Case Studies, Reports and correspondence in General Haematology, Haemostasis and Thrombosis, Blood Transfusion, Immunohaematology, Immunology, Molecular biology and other areas related to haematology and blood transfusion.
